Abstract

In-car applications developed using mobile sensors generally employ single-modal sensor analysis, therefore obtained results remain limited. Taking advantage of the advanced sensing and computing capabilities of smart phones, this study proposes a framework for the development of signal and image processing algorithms and applications utilizing multi-modal sensor analysis on in-car mobile sensors. An abstraction for synchronized and fast access to sensor readings as well as a plugin based multi-modal analysis interface for signal and image processing applications are provided within this framework. An in-car mobile application is also developed as part of this study, which detects the defects on the road, such as the potholes, speed bumps, and automatically extracts the video section and image of the corresponding road segment. More than 80% successful bump detection and image extraction is obtained in the performed tests and the advantages of multi-modal approach are exhibited.
